The design of Craigieburn’s first dedicated special school has been revealed.

The Mount Ridley Special School (interim name) was announced in the 2021-22 state government budget, and will be the first dedicated specialist school in the area Yuroke MP. Ros Spence took to her Facebook page to share the site plan and artist renders of the school, which is set to open in 2023.

Ms Spence said it was an important project.

The site plan features junior and senior learning “neighbourhoods”, a community hub, performing arts space, gymnasium, sports field, hard courts and bike shed.

“I know that accessible special education is so important for families in our community, and I’m proud to have secured funding for this project,” she said.

“This is part of our record investment to improve access to local education, which includes two new government schools opening in Greenvale and Kalkallo this month.

“Local families will no longer have to travel out of our local community to access a special school education, saving families time and money.”

The school will be located adjacent to Mount Ridley P-12 College on Aitken Boulevard, with site works on the future special school already underway.

Ms Spence said the site is expected to open for the 2023 school year.
